《SSH框架项目教程》PDF下载

  • 购买积分:12 如何计算积分?
  • 作  者:陈俟伶,张红实主编;皮少华,陈永政,徐琴等副主编
  • 出 版 社:北京:中国水利水电出版社
  • 出版年份:2013
  • ISBN:9787517004936
  • 页数:313 页
图书介绍:本书为已经具备Java Web应用程序开发基础,准备进入J2EE框架应用软件开发领域的初学者编写。全书分为两大部分。第一部分是基础篇,1~5章的内容,包括SSH2(Struts2、Spring2、Hibernate3)框架、AJAX技术及junit测试工具,分别对目前主流的开发框架和技术进行单项技能的训练。此部分是进行J2EE框架编程必备技能学习和知识探索阶段。第二部分是综合篇,6、7章的内容,通过完成一个精简的进销存项目的需求分析、详细设计、编码与整合工作来逐步强化各种框架编程技能,提高读者项目开发经验,培养读者对J2EE框架应用软件项目的综合应用能力。通过本书的实作和理论引导,读者能够获得J2EE框架应用项目开发必备的软件开发及工程应用方面知识和技能,如MVC架构思想、ORM编程思想、面向切面编程思想、Struts框架编程技术、Hibernate框架编程技术、Spring框架编程技术、AJAX编程技术及DWR框架使用、Tomcat、MyEclips e、MySQL等开发工具的使用、J2EE项目的简单需求分析、设计和功能测试整合等。

第一部分 基础篇——单项技能的学习 2

第1章 Struts框架 2

1.1 搭建Struts框架 2

工作目标 2

工作任务 2

工作计划 3

工作实施 8

1.2 Struts的标签 10

工作目标 10

工作任务 11

工作计划 11

工作实施 15

1.3 Struts框架的配置 16

工作目标 16

工作任务 17

工作计划 17

工作实施 22

1.4 Struts的验证框架 24

工作目标 24

工作任务 24

工作计划 25

工作实施 30

1.5 国际化的处理 33

工作目标 33

工作任务 33

工作计划 33

工作实施 37

1.6 巩固与提高 41

第2章 AJAX技术 46

2.1 AJAX基础 46

工作目标 46

工作任务 46

工作计划 47

工作实施 51

2.2 DWR框架 53

工作目标 53

工作任务 54

工作计划 54

工作实施 57

2.3 巩固与提高 59

第3章 Hibernate框架 61

3.1 搭建Hibernate框架 61

工作目标 61

工作任务 61

工作计划 61

工作实施 68

3.2 Hibernate框架实现多表一对多查询 73

工作目标 73

工作任务 74

工作计划 74

工作实施 79

3.3 Hibernate框架实现多表多对一查询 83

工作目标 83

工作任务 84

工作计划 84

工作实施 88

3.4 Hibemate框架实现多表多对多查询 90

工作目标 90

工作任务 91

工作计划 91

工作实施 97

3.5 Hibernate注解 102

工作目标 102

工作任务 103

工作计划 103

工作实施 110

3.6 Hibernate框架注解方式实现多表一对多查询 111

工作目标 111

工作任务 111

工作计划 111

工作实施 114

3.7 Hibernate框架注解方式实现多表多对一查询 116

工作目标 116

工作任务 116

工作计划 116

工作实施 118

3.8 Hibernate框架注解方式实现多表多对多查询 120

工作目标 120

工作任务 120

工作计划 120

工作实施 122

3.9 巩固与提高 125

第4章 Spring框架 127

4.1 搭建Spring框架 127

工作目标 127

工作任务 127

工作计划 127

工作实施 134

4.2 Spring与Struts、Hibernate框架整合 136

工作目标 136

工作任务 137

工作计划 137

工作实施 142

4.3 巩固与提高 144

第5章 JUnit测试工具 146

5.1 使用JUnit测试工具 146

工作目标 146

工作任务 146

工作计划 146

工作实施 155

5.2 巩固与提高 157

第二部分 综合篇——简化进销存项目开发 159

第6章 项目的需求分析与设计 159

6.1 简化进销存需求分析 159

工作目标 159

工作任务 159

工作计划 159

工作实施 163

6.2 项目的概要设计 165

工作目标 165

工作任务 166

工作计划 166

工作实施 172

6.3 项目的详细设计 181

工作目标 181

工作任务 181

工作计划 181

工作实施 185

6.4 巩固与提高 186

第7章 项目编码 189

7.1 员工档案管理模块查询功能实现 189

工作目标 189

工作任务 189

工作计划 190

工作实施 194

7.2 员工档案管理模块增加功能实现 202

工作目标 202

工作任务 202

工作计划 203

工作实施 206

7.3 员工档案管理模块修改功能实现 210

工作目标 210

工作任务 210

工作计划 211

工作实施 213

7.4 员工档案管理模块删除功能实现 216

工作目标 216

工作任务 217

工作计划 217

工作实施 219

7.5 商品档案管理模块的实现 221

工作目标 221

工作任务 221

工作计划 221

工作实施 227

7.6 客户档案管理模块 236

工作目标 236

工作任务 237

工作计划 237

工作实施 243

7.7 进货管理模块进货单查询功能实现 251

工作目标 251

工作任务 252

工作计划 252

工作实施 255

7.8 进货单增加功能实现 260

工作目标 260

工作任务 261

工作计划 261

工作实施 264

7.9 进货单修改功能实现 269

工作目标 269

工作任务 269

工作计划 270

工作实施 273

7.10 进货单删除功能实现 277

工作目标 277

工作任务 277

工作计划 277

工作实施 280

7.11 销售管理模块 282

工作目标 282

工作任务 282

工作计划 282

工作实施 289

7.12 简化进销存各个模块的整合 300

工作目标 300

工作任务 300

工作计划 300

工作实施 301

7.13 巩固与提高 309

附录 学习材料开发建议 311